A riddle I made up a little while ago.

Blue creates this on the edge of land.

Blue destroys this when you make it into a structure.

It is a perfectly unclear thing, though not perfectly.

As you can transform it with a little this and that

Into the thing you use to control the Blue.

What is it?

Q: Throw away the outside and cook the inside, then eat the outside and throw away the inside. What is it?

`

`

`

`

`

`

`

 

`

`

`


A: Corn on the cob, because you throw away the husk, cook and eat the kernels, and throw away the cob.
